    Remove light switch knob 1959

    Who knows how the light switch knob comes off? the others on the dash have a set screw, but not the light switch. So, don't want to try and 'unscrew' or pull off if anyone already knows. thanks!

    My 1957 Ford manual shows the light switch having a "spring release button" on the top of the switch housing (about in the center of the terminals that protrude upward from the housing). The manual states that you remove the control knob and shaft by pressing the spring-release button on the switch housing with the knob in the OFF position. Turn the knob/shaft slightly and then pull it out of the switch. I assume that the 1959 switch would be very similar.
